National MSA Research is a national effort dedicated to understanding and ultimately finding a cure for Multiple System Atrophy (MSA), a rare and rapidly progressive neurodegenerative disease. This research encompasses a wide range of studies, from investigating the genetic and environmental risk factors to exploring the underlying disease mechanisms and developing new diagnostic tools. A primary goal is to identify biomarkers that can enable early and accurate diagnosis, as well as to track disease progression. Furthermore, researchers are actively pursuing the development of effective treatments to slow down or halt the disease, with the ultimate aim of finding a cure for MSA and improving the lives of those affected by this devastating condition.
